Coreopsis 'Elfin Gold(COREOPSIS auriculata f. nana 'Elfin Gold')

 

Coreopsis auriculata 'Elfin Gold' is a dwarf cultivar that typically forms a foliage mat consisting of dense, bushy, slowly-spreading clumps of short broad-oval leaves. It grows up to 5 inches (12.5 cm) tall. Leaves are shiny deep green and up to 3 inches (7.5 cm) long. Flowers are daisy-like, up to 2 inches (5 cm) in diameter, bright golden-yellow with yellow rays and yellow center disks. They appear singly on naked stems above the foliage in late spring to early summer.

 

Zone: 4 to 9

Height: .50 to 1.00 feet

Spread: .50 to 1.00 feet

Bloom Time: Early Summer to Early Fall

Sun: Full Sun to Part Shade

Water: Medium

Maintenance: Low
